India and Australia are going to play the 3rd Test match of the Border-Gavaskar Trophy at Indore Stadium from 1st March 2023. Australia will be missing their captain Pat Cummins due to his family commitments. In his absence, Steve Smith is going to lead the Australian team. Josh Hazlewood has also confirmed be out of the series due to the injury. Meanwhile Mitchell Starc has healed completely and will be available for selection in the 3rd Test match. David Warner is ruled out of the Test series due to the injury that he suffered in the 2nd Test match. Also, Ashton Agar has gone back to Australia to play domestic cricket.

On the other hand, the Indian cricket team is filled with options in both the batting and bowling department. There are reports that claim that the Indore will offer a red soil pitch which will have huge benefits for spinners. Mohammed Siraj did not take any wicket in the last Test match against Australia and on the red soil pitch spinners are expected to rule the roost. India can opt to go with four spinners including Kuldeep Yadav, Ravindra Jadeja, Ravi Ashwin and Axar Patel. Kuldeep Yadav can also bat a bit which makes him an enticing option for the Indian playing 11 of the 3rd Test.
